Centra Board of Directors receives Governance Award

Centra Board of Directors chairman Rodger Fauber has received the Virginia Hospital and Healthcare Association’s 2008 Excellence in Governance Award.

The award honors individuals who have made significant contributions to healthcare through their leadership and service.

“My active participation in board service has given me the opportunity to give back to the community and to help improve the lives of friends and neighbors,” Fauber said in a statement. “I am thankful to be able to serve with an outstanding health care team.”

Fauber, who has been chairman for 12 years, was at the board’s helm as Centra started its joint partnership with Carilion regarding Bedford Memorial Hospital and its partnership with Halifax Regional Hospital to improve cardiac care.

Also during his tenure Centra achieved Magnet certification and received numerous state and national awards for quality, efficiency and technology.
